Sunflower, CASTRO VALLEY, California (CA)

Looking for some food? Sunflower is among the eateries you could potentially check.
Comfortably situated at 3483 Castro Valley Boulevard () in CASTRO VALLEY, California (CA) (94546), Sunflower can be contacted at 5108812657. Please call up ahead of time to reserve your spot in the restaurant.
More restaurants in CASTRO VALLEY, California (CA)


Sunflower contact information and details:
Address: 3483 Castro Valley Boulevard - , CASTRO VALLEY, California (CA) 94546
Contact Phone: 5108812657